In the French Alps, S´echilienne rockslide is one of the natural phenomena presenting the highest risk in terms of socio-economical outcomes. This rockslide has been active for a few decades, and has been instrumented since 1985. The current very active volume ...

Accelerating displacements preceding some catastrophic landslides have been found to display a finite time singularity of the velocity v. Here we provide a physical basis for this phenomenological law based on a slider block model using a state- and velocity-dependent ...

We study the rock fall volume distribution for three rock fall inventories and we fit the observed data by a power-law distribution, which has recently been proposed to describe landslide and rock fall volume distributions, and is also observed for many other ...
